Protecting Personal Data

Data is the currency of the digital age. Companies and malicious actors alike are constantly seeking information to build profiles on users. Protecting your personal data starts with minimizing your digital footprint. This means being selective about the permissions you grant to applications, using encrypted communication channels, and utilizing robust password management systems. It is also vital to regularly audit your online accounts and remove access to services you no longer use.

The Shift to Zero Trust Architecture

The industry standard for security has moved toward the Zero Trust model. This framework operates on the assumption that no user or device is trustworthy by default, even if they are inside the network perimeter. Every request for access must be verified. For the average user, this translates to the widespread adoption of multi-factor authentication (MFA) and biometric security. While these steps may seem like extra effort, they provide an essential layer of defense that effectively neutralizes most common credential-based attacks.

We are also witnessing the rise of decentralized systems. Blockchain technology, while often associated with finance, is finding new applications in supply chain transparency, identity verification, and secure data sharing. These systems provide a level of trust and accountability that traditional centralized databases struggle to achieve. By removing the need for a central intermediary, these systems can speed up transactions and reduce the risk of systemic failure.
